Skip to content

Commit 9d1e86c

Browse files
committed
typecheck fix, test main.yml fix
1 parent a7e60b9 commit 9d1e86c

File tree

6 files changed

+10
-3
lines changed

6 files changed

+10
-3
lines changed

.github/workflows/main.yml

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-55,6 +55,8 @@ jobs:
5555
cache: pnpm
5656
cache-dependency-path: pnpm-lock.yaml
5757

58+
- run: pnpm install
59+
5860
- run: pnpm test:all
5961

6062
publish:

packages/examples/server/package.json

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-30,7 +30,8 @@
3030
"client": "tsx scripts/cli.ts client"
3131
},
3232
"dependencies": {
33-
"@modelcontextprotocol/sdk-server": "workspace:^"
33+
"@modelcontextprotocol/sdk-server": "workspace:^",
34+
"@modelcontextprotocol/sdk-examples-shared": "workspace:^"
3435
},
3536
"devDependencies": {
3637
"@modelcontextprotocol/tsconfig": "workspace:^",

packages/examples/server/src/elicitationUrlExample.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-23,7 +23,7 @@ import {
2323
isInitializeRequest
2424
} from '@modelcontextprotocol/sdk-server';
2525
import { InMemoryEventStore } from './inMemoryEventStore.js';
26-
import { setupAuthServer } from '../../shared/src/demoInMemoryOAuthProvider.js';
26+
import { setupAuthServer } from '@modelcontextprotocol/sdk-examples-shared';
2727
import { OAuthMetadata } from '@modelcontextprotocol/sdk-server';
2828
import { checkResourceAllowed } from '@modelcontextprotocol/sdk-server';
2929

packages/examples/server/src/simpleStreamableHttp.ts

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@ import {
1717
} from '@modelcontextprotocol/sdk-server';
1818
import { InMemoryEventStore } from './inMemoryEventStore.js';
1919
import { InMemoryTaskStore, InMemoryTaskMessageQueue } from '@modelcontextprotocol/sdk-server';
20-
import { setupAuthServer } from '../../shared/src/demoInMemoryOAuthProvider.js';
20+
import { setupAuthServer } from '@modelcontextprotocol/sdk-examples-shared';
2121
import { OAuthMetadata } from '@modelcontextprotocol/sdk-server';
2222
import { checkResourceAllowed } from '@modelcontextprotocol/sdk-server';
2323

packages/examples/server/tsconfig.json

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-10,6 +10,7 @@
1010
"@modelcontextprotocol/sdk-core": [
1111
"node_modules/@modelcontextprotocol/sdk-server/node_modules/@modelcontextprotocol/sdk-core/src/index.ts"
1212
],
13+
"@modelcontextprotocol/sdk-examples-shared": ["node_modules/@modelcontextprotocol/sdk-examples-shared/src/index.ts"],
1314
"@modelcontextprotocol/eslint-config": ["node_modules/@modelcontextprotocol/eslint-config/tsconfig.json"],
1415
"@modelcontextprotocol/vitest-config": ["node_modules/@modelcontextprotocol/vitest-config/tsconfig.json"]
1516
}

pnpm-lock.yaml

Lines changed: 3 additions & 0 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

0 commit comments

Comments
 (0)